📝 Union Public Service Commission (UPSC) Specialist, Assistant Professor, Assistant Public Prosecutor & Other Posts Detailed Notification Guide
The Union Public Service Commission (UPSC) has released Advertisement No. 11/2026 for recruitment by selection to 212 vacancies across various Central Government Ministries, Departments, and Union Territory administrations. Eligible candidates can submit their online applications through the official portal at upsconline.nic.in. The recruitment covers specialized posts including Assistant Professors, Specialists, Assistant Public Prosecutors, and Law Officers.

Post-Wise Vacancy Details
The recruitment drive features 7 distinct categories of posts:
- Specialist Grade III Assistant Professor (Anatomy): 04 Posts
- Specialist Grade III Assistant Professor (General Medicine): 60 Posts
- Assistant Editor (Indian Bureau of Mines): 02 Posts
- Specialist Grade II (Junior Scale) – Anaesthesiology (NDMC): 01 Post
- Specialist Grade II (Junior Scale) – Paediatrics (NDMC): 01 Post
- Assistant Public Prosecutor (Govt. of NCT of Delhi): 140 Posts
- Public Law Officer/District Litigation Officer/Law Officer (UT of Ladakh): 04 Posts
Eligibility Criteria and Age Limits
Qualifications and age limits vary by post:
- Assistant Professor: Post-Graduate degree in the relevant medical specialty (MD/MS/DNB) with 3 years of teaching experience. Age limit: 40-45 years.
- Assistant Public Prosecutor: Degree in Law from a recognized university with 3 years of practice at the bar. Age limit: 35-40 years.
- Assistant Editor: Bachelor's degree in Journalism/Mass Communication or equivalent with 3 years of editing experience. Age limit: 30-35 years.
Application Fee
The application fee is ₹25 for unreserved male candidates. Female candidates, SC, ST, and PwBD candidates are fully exempted from fee payment.
Selection Process
Selection will be based primarily on an interview. If the number of applications is large, the Commission may conduct a Recruitment Test (RT) for shortlisting candidates.
